Need help right now? If you notice smoke backing up into your home, cracks in the masonry, or debris falling into the firebox, stop using your fireplace immediately. These aren't just maintenance issues; they are fire hazards. We prioritize these calls to keep your household safe. Is chimney repair covered by homeowners insurance in Rochester?

Homeowners insurance in Rochester might cover chimney repairs if the damage was caused by a sudden, accidental event like a fire or extreme weather. Typical wear and tear or neglect-related issues are generally not covered. You should review your policy or contact your insurance provider to confirm coverage specifics for your chimney.

Can a handyman repair a chimney?

While handymen can tackle many home repairs, chimney repair is a specialized trade. Licensed chimney professionals possess the necessary expertise in masonry, fire safety regulations, and chimney construction. For the best and safest results for your chimney in Rochester, rely on a qualified chimney repair specialist.
